So, 'Troubadours' is one of those documentaries that really pulls you in. Iván Castell does a great job capturing the essence of these four artists from the same city, and it feels like you’re getting a backstage pass to their lives. The pace is relaxed, almost meditative, allowing you to soak in the atmosphere and the raw emotion in their music. What stands out is how their lyrics tell personal stories that are both sincere and unconventional. It’s not just about the music; it’s about their struggles, connections, and the underground scene itself. The performances are genuine, and you can really sense the passion these modern troubadours have for their craft.
